I would start by appending the files to get one big file. That is the Append task in EGuide. Then SORT by Customer and date.
Next, you will have to write some SAS code to transform the 12 (say) records per customer into 11 change records; that uses the LAG function.
If you are looking for one value per customer (rather than one per month change), you could do that in an EGuide Query using the MIN and MAX aggregate functions. If you use the Query Builder, you can skip the SORT. (Your question is not sufficiently specific to tell what you want.)
The plots could be as simple as bar charts (poor paper-to-ink ratio) to a tile plot or a series of maps.
